DOWAGIAC (WKZO-AM) — Sheriff’s investigators in Cass County are trying to figure out the exact cause of a two-car crash northeast of Dowagiac that sent two people to hospitals in Niles and Kalamazoo.
According to investigators, 20-year-old Brooke Johnson of Schoolcraft lost control of her vehicle as it was traveling westbound on Marcellus Highway at around 8 p.m. Monday, swerving into an eastbound vehicle driven by 71-year-old Justin Shepard Jr. of Dowagiac.
Both were injured, though severity was not made clear.
Investigators don’t believe alcohol factored into the wreck. Johnson and Shepard were both wearing seat belts.
